Despite being on vacation for a week this month, I was still able to accomplish several things. As I've stated since January, I pledged to complete at least 13 quilts this year, several of which are block of the month quilts.  

The Quilted Snowman - This QAL has been split into several parts over a 12 month period with the goal to complete 2 parts each month. At the end of February I had finished through part 12 out of 21. I decided I wanted to finish Mr. Snowman sooner rather than later as I wanted to use the leftover fabric for my Vintage Christmas sew-a-long that started in January, so I went into fast mode and completed Parts 13-21 by the time I left on vacation March 9th. 

Below are the different parts I finished and then the final quilt. I will do a separate blog post for The Quilted Snowman at a later date. He needs to be quilted on Miss Moxie first.

Vintage Christmas - I was able to catch up on this quilt this month and completed all 4 blocks for each month from January to March. I am using my leftover HomeTown Holiday fabric from the Quilted Snowman Quilt to make this one.

Prairie Home Sampler - Last month I stated that the quilt-a-long would start in March, however, March was used as a prep month, so no actual blocks were planned to be done. With everything else going on this month, I decided not to skip ahead and wait until April to do my blocks. 

There are 2 other quilts I committed to complete this year as well that I will be using scraps from each of my finished quilts. One will be the Woven Star Quilt where the blocks are made using the woven star quilt foundation paper and the other will be Bitty Brick House. I have completed two blocks for each this month using Corey Yoder's Cozy Up fabric that I made a quilt using a jelly roll with and Minki Kim's Bloomberry fabric line that I made the Scattered Squares quilt out of.

I am using Confetti Cotton Vintage White for all my background pieces on these.



Sewing Themed Quilt Sew-a-long - I started a new sew-a-long created by Erica Arndt from Confessions of a Homeschooler who is also a fabric designer. She had a new line debut this month and because she sources it herself, she doesn't have as much inventory as other designers, so her line usually sells out in a matter of hours once it debuts and this line was no different. The fabric used on the cover of the book is from her previous line (Bloom). The quilt kit included the pattern and fabrics needed for the entire quilt including the backing. 

One thing different about Erica's sew-a-longs from other designers is she starts her projects by completing the sashing and borders as well as binding before jumping into the blocks. Her reasoning is so you cut all the WOF (width of fabric) items first.
